The 360-degree, single hook-and-loop velcro closure of the KSO pulls your foot firmly into position, bringing the heel-cup right up against your Achilles and your toes proper to the front of their individual bins. The FiveFingers design permits for particular person articulation of the toes, which translates to improved grip and a natural enhance when working. Although the FiveFingers form might vibram counsel that these will match any foot, they seem to best go properly with these with slender to mid-width ft — these with significantly extensive feet would possibly find the closure system to be uncomfortably tight. The KSO is the closest thing to the unique FiveFingers design, with minimal outsole padding and a zero-drop ratio.

What is a zero drop shoe?

Zero-drop refers to the angle between your heel and your toes. … In a zero-drop shoe, your heel and toes are level, which mimics your natural barefoot position on a flat surface. There are many benefits of wearing zero-drop shoes including: Improved ankle mobility. More natural running gait.

One of the initial challenges to carrying vibrams is solely placing them on. The finest method to put them on is to steer together with your big toe and scrape it in opposition to the side that the toe is on. So in case you are putting your left foot in, the bend your foot to the best in order that your massive toe and second toe are about half way within the pockets.
